P5TX–Apro User's Manual
4: Reference Information – 4.30
Doze Mode
This sets the period of system inactivity after which the sys-
tem goes into Doze mode, the most limited power saving state.
The settings range from 1 minute to 1 hour and can be set manu-
ally when power management is in User Define mode. The de-
fault setting is Disabled. When the system goes into power sav-
ing mode, power management will skip to the next mode in the
sequence if this is disabled.
Standby Mode
This sets the period of system inactivity after which the sys-
tem goes into Standby mode, the intermediate power saving state.
The settings range from 1 minute to 1 hour and can be set manu-
ally when power management is in User Define mode. The de-
fault setting is Disabled. When the system goes into power sav-
ing mode, power management will skip to the next mode in the
sequence if this is disabled.
Suspend Mode
This sets the period of system inactivity after which the sys-
tem goes into Suspend mode, the maximum power saving state.
The settings range from 1 minute to 1 hour and can be set manu-
ally when power management is in User Define mode. The de-
fault setting is Disabled. When the system goes into power sav-
ing mode, power management will skip to the next mode in the
sequence if this is disabled.
HDD Power Down
This shuts down IDE hard disks that support a power saving
mode after a specified time period. The settings range from 1 to
15 minutes and can be set manually when power management is
in User Define mode. HDD Power Down does not affect SCSI
hard disks. The default setting is Disabled.
